How to fight structural racism?

It is essential that there is social awareness, first of all, about the need for equity among citizens, since racism generates prejudice, violence and fewer opportunities for those who suffer from it.

Historically, racism is rooted in American society through a past of enslavement of black Africans to work in English colonies, without rights to liberty, human and civil rights.

In today's society, cases of institutional racism are still found, such as the smallest job opportunity, institutional violence and social exclusion, and this fact must be extinguished before the law.

Public actions are also essential to combat racism, such as information in the media, creation of public policies and investment in needy places.

Therefore, fighting racism is the duty of every citizen, as all individuals must have their natural rights protected and opportunities for social development.
